单项选择题

若有“double a;”,则正确的输入语句是( )。

A.scanf("%1f",a);
B.scanf("%f",&a);
C.scanf("%1f",&a)
D.scanf("%1e",a);
<上一题 目录 下一题>
热门 试题

单项选择题
下列4个程序中,完全正确的是( )。
A.#include<stdio.h>
main();
(/*programming*/
printf("programming!\n");
B.# include<stdio.h>
main()
/*/programming/*/
printf("programming!\n");
C.#include<stdio.h>
main()
/*/programming*/*/
printf("programming!\n");)
D.include<stdio.h>
main()
/*programming*/
printf("programming!\n");
单项选择题
设变量均已正确定义,若要通过scanf( %d%c%d%c”,&a1,&e1,&a2,&c2);语句为变量a1和a2赋数值10和20,为变量c1和c2赋字符X和Y。下列所示的输入形式中正确的是(注:口代表空格字符)( )。
A.10□X□20□Y<CR>
B.10□X20□Y<CR>
C.10□X<CR>
20Y<CR>
D.10X<CR>
20□Y<CR>
相关试题
  • 有以下程序: #include<stdio.h> int...
  • 设有一联合体变量定义如下: union data...
  • 有以下程序: #include<stdio.h> int...
  • 下面程序的运行结果是( )。 y=5;x=...
  • 数据库系统在其内部具有3级模式,用来描述...